Introduction
Sir Walter Scott's Ivanhoe, a 1819 classic of chivalric romance, appeals to both readers and collectors in this early Easton Press leather binding from their flagship series. It offers enduring value as a well-preserved example of deluxe production in a sought-after line.
Content
The novel follows knight Wilfred of Ivanhoe through tournaments, sieges, and Saxon-Norman conflicts, with Robin Hood and King Richard, highlighting themes of loyalty and prejudice via Rebecca. Wilson's colour plates enhance the full text, preceded by a publisher's preface on Scott.
